Suzette, Gayle and an outreach team went to Indonesia between the dates of 13th November - 10th December 2006.

Nias & Medan Report

Indonesia is a land with many diversities and cultural differences but it is a beautiful land and its people hungry for God. The first meetings in Medan were indeed wonderful with about 5-6,000 people attending the meetings every night, with another 2,000 attending the morning seminars. Within the 3 days I can conservatively say we reached around 20,000 people.

When I walked back into Medan, it was like “coming home” with familiar faces, the same streets, and the hall where we conducted the meetings 8 years ago - the very hall where the Lord healed me of breast cancer in 1995. We were very heartily received by the governor of the island of Sumatra who prepared a welcoming meal for us with some of the local committee.

To my utter surprise I found out that there are 25 million people in the unreached people groups of Sumatra that have not heard the gospel yet! What a mighty task is still ahead of us!

· The Lord moved powerfully in the meetings. One man who was bed ridden for over one year suddenly got up ‘healed’ and walked all through the hall with me.

· A young man, about 20 years of age, had been mentally impaired for the last 7 years. He could not communicate with his family in any form. Suddenly, during the preaching of the Word, he was completely healed. He even prayed the sinner’s prayer over the microphone with me in perfect English - his entire family got saved the same night. Praise the Lord!

· Countless signs and wonders happened – to many to even test or to tell about. However there is one that I found most amazing. She is an elderly lady with cancerous tumours over her eyes and forehead. During the meeting I suddenly felt to rebuke cancerous tumours - at that very moment the tumour over her eye burst and bled. I believe the Lord started that night with a wonderful work of healing for her.

· Like so often, in these countries the very rich and famous do not come to the normal meetings. In Medan, a private meeting for about 30 people were arranged in a restaurant. These were “professional business men in charge of oil rigs etc”. I had but one message- salvation - so that is what I preached! For 7 of these people - life would never be the same again as they made a there and then decision for Christ! I then went to the hotel to prepare for the night meeting and let them get on with their “business discussions”. I was not there for their money - I was there for their souls!
